Extend the test module with a new test case (test1) that intentionally
overflows a local u64 buffer to corrupt the stack canary.

+static void test_canary_overflow(void)
+{
+ u64 buffer[BUFFER_SIZE];
+
+ pr_info("entry of %s\n", __func__);
+
+ /* intentionally overflow */
+ for (int i = BUFFER_SIZE; i < BUFFER_SIZE + 10; i++)
+ buffer[i] = 0xdeadbeefdeadbeef;
+ barrier_data(buffer);
+
+ pr_info("exit of %s\n", __func__);
+}
